pliable
intermediateB1/ˈplaɪəbl/ · pli-a-ble
Easily bent, flexible, or adaptable in behavior or characteristics.
Meanings
Easily bent, flexible, or adaptable in behavior or characteristics.

📖 Etymology
Origin: Latin "plicabilis" — capable of being folded or bent
First known use: 15th century
The word 'pliable' began to be used in English in the late Middle Ages, evolving from Latin roots that denote bendability and flexibility.
